Default Jeep guy needs some help

Hey all,

I have a 97 TJ that I'm looking to do a V8 swap in. I figured I would ask you guys this since yall probably know more about these motors. I found a 94 Jeep 5.2 for 100 bucks (I think it was a good deal).

I have a 5.2 long block out of a 94 Cherokee and intake/fuel rail/injectors/CPS/distributor of a 98 Grand Cherokee Limited 5.9.

The guy was doing a swap and wanted to keep all his old stuff for his computer.

First question is, will these electronics work with a OBDI computer or will they only work with a OBDII computer.

I would think I would rather get a OBDI computer and not run EGR to make thinks simple. Does anyone know if any of my Jeep 2.5 emissions stuff (charcoal canister, smog pump, ect) would work with a OBDII computer?

Another question is did they do any major updates to the engine after 92 (better flowing heads/intake/electronics/etc)

Default RE: Jeep guy needs some help

Ok, you kind of jumped around a bit so hard to follow. If I am reading this right, you have the long block 318 out of a 94 Cherokee, which should be a OBDI computer setup, they did alot of changing in those years, but should be able to tell right off by looking under the hood of the 94.

If you want to use all the stuff off your 97 and 98, then you will have to use the OBDII computer setup. Most of the stuff off your 2.5, should work as long as the part numbers cross over or they will actually bolt up, remember going from a 4cyl to a V8, your gonna run into alot of mixed up and fabrication through this whole deal. Default RE: Jeep guy needs some help

check out jeeps-offroad.com, search around a bit.

I have played with those 2.5l engines. your AX-5 tranny will not last long with that 5.2....neither will that dana 35 axle.

find the engine harness and computer for the engine, that is the only way that engine will run, the jeep PCM won't cut it.
